   I'm not sure Cleveland is so untalented. There are players in this
league, like, like Skinner and Wesley Person, that have lots of talent, but
have been on a losing team, so long, that they just won't go after it, in
the same way as players on a team that expects to win.  John Lucas should
have a grace period here and if they ever get Ilgauskas in gear, look out.
   Saying that, I expect the game to be close. We need to pressure Miller.
Palacio can earn his spurs tonight by denying position to Andre. We also
need to capitalize on our inside strength. Antoine, Battie, Vitaly and
Blount need to pound those boards. Players like Mihm can be intimidated, but
if we let him get off, he can be trouble.
   One positive, both Walker and Pierce have started to accept the fact that
if they shoot less, some nights, our team scores more by hitting a higher %.
This is the danger to this team, that Walker and Pierce try to do it all by
themselves and both have an off night or two. All of the harmony and
brotherly love could go down the sewer in a hurry.
